Output dcf9569c336ff6e5b624d90e353fa3eaf56b0f6acc00807a00a826499ac87e36:22

value
2977175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56db6388663a9e177aba0c5245c9a673f0702d92 OP_EQUALVERIFY OP_CHECKSIG
address
18vFvu7UkYQeBZUHae5ybcbjUgvTq89cWC
transaction
dcf9569c336ff6e5b624d90e353fa3eaf56b0f6acc00807a00a826499ac87e36
confirmations
435164
spent
true